Ingredients
- 250 gall-purpose flour
- 150 ggranulated sugar
- 100 gunsalted butter, softened
- 2large eggs
- 120 gdark chocolate chips
- 10 gflaky salt
- 15 gbaking powder
- 5 gkosher salt
- 60 mlheavy cream
- 60 mlwhole milk
Detail level
Instructions
- 1
Preheat oven to 180°C. Grease a 20cm round cake pan and line the bottom with parchment paper.
- 2
In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t.
- 3
In a large bowl, use an electric mixer to cream together butter and sugar until light and fluffy.
Tip: Use a stand mixer for best results.
- 4
Beat in eggs one at a time, allowing each egg to fully incorporate before adding the next.
Tip: Scrape down the sides of the bowl as needed.
- 5
Melt chocolate chips in a double boiler or in the microwave in 30-second increments, stirring between each interval.
Tip: Stir until smooth.
- 6
Alternate adding flour mixture and milk, beginning and ending with flour mixture. Beat just until combined.
Tip: Do not overmix.
- 7
Stir in melted chocolate and flaky salt.
Tip: Reserve a tablespoon of chocolate for topping, if desired.
- 8
Pour batter into prepared pan and smooth the top.
Tip: Tap the pan gently to remove any air bubbles.
- 9
Bake for 25-30 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
Tip: Rotate the pan halfway through baking time.
- 10
Remove from oven and let cool in the pan for 5 minutes.
Tip: Trans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.
- 11
Drizzle reserved chocolate over the top of the cooled cake, if desired.
Tip: Serve warm or at room temperature.
